Quick Fixes That Often Restore Heat The Same Day
Some heating issues are common and can be handled in one visit. That is good for you because it means less time bundled in blankets.
Below are a few examples that often restore heat fast:
- A clogged air filter that restricts airflow and causes shutdowns
- A tripped breaker or blown fuse that cuts power to the system
- A dirty sensor or a small control issue that stops ignition or heating cycles
- A thermostat setting, battery, or wiring issue that prevents a heat call
These fixes matter because they reduce strain on the system. They can also prevent bigger damage. After the repair, reliable heating services in Merritt Island FL should confirm proper airflow and stable cycling. That last check helps you feel confident the warmth will last through the night.

How The Real Cause Gets Found, Not Guessed
A fast visit is helpful. A correct visit is even better. Many heating failures look the same at first. For example, short cycling can come from airflow problems, electrical faults, or control issues. A trained tech tests and confirms. They may check voltage and amperage. They may also measure temperature change across the system. For heat pumps, they may review defrost behavior and sensor readings. For furnaces, they may check ignition steps and safety switches.

Simple Steps That Help The Visit Go Faster
You do not need special tools to help with the process. A few small actions can save time and reduce stress.
Before They Arrive
Share clear details, such as odd sounds, smells, or error codes. Also, make a clear path to the thermostat and indoor unit.
While They Work
Give the tech space to test safely. Also, keep pets in another room so the work stays focused.
Here are quick ways to support a smoother visit:
- Write down when the heat stopped and what changed that day
- Replace the filter if you have the correct size on hand
- Clear storage away from the indoor unit and vents
- Keep outdoor equipment free of leaves and debris
These steps can shorten the time to restore warmth. They also lower the chance of missed details.
